Description of problem: Private Description ravig 2021-04-29 02:43:38 UTC Description of problem: While mandating priority classes for all the components in `openshift-*` namespaces, we noticed that the following component(s) is/are missing priority class. openshift-ingress-canary/ingress-canary Following is the guidance on the which priority class to choose: If it is fine for your operator/operand to be preempted by user workload specify and OOMKilled use openshift-user-critical priority class If you want your operator/operand not to be preempted by user-workload but still be OOMKilled use system-cluster-critical priority class If you want operator/operand not be preempted by user-workload and OOMKilled last use system-node-critical priority class Version-Release number of selected component (if applicable): How reproducible: Steps to Reproduce: 1. 2. 3.
